Australia: Land tax measures in 2022-2023 budget (South Australia)

Continues or implements measures introduced in earlier budgets

Land tax measures

The South Australia budget for 2022-2023 includes no new tax-related proposals, but largely continues or implements measures introduced in earlier budgets.

Specifically, with respect to land tax-related measures, land tax thresholds will increase by approximately 11% in 2022-23, and adjustments to land tax rates and thresholds that were legislated in July 2020 will commence from 1 July 2022. This includes an increase in the top land tax rate threshold from $1.35 million to $2 million and a reduction in the 1.25% marginal tax rate to 1% (for site values of $858,001 to $1,249,000).

The introduction of a land tax reduction for eligible build-to-rent projects on South Australian land, when construction commences on or after 1 July 2021, will continue to apply. The relief will apply as a 50% reduction in the land value of relevant parcels of land, when the land is being used as an eligible build-to-rent project.

*$ = Australian dollar
